If you've noticed that your Mazda key fob isn't turning on in the same way, or that its operating indicator light is no longer flashing, you might require a replacement battery. Fortunately this is among the easiest services to perform at home with a few basic tools.

The Mazda key fob uses the CR2025 battery, which you can find at most retail stores as well as websites selling batteries. The four-pack is priced at about $4 and comes in various sizes.

You can use a tape-wrapped flathead screwdriver to open the Mazda key fob case. Press the accessory button on the backside of the fob in order to remove the auxiliary keys made of metal, then use the screwdrivers on both sides remove the case. Be sure to work slowly so that you don't cause damage to the case, and to keep the screwdriver's tip from getting scratched.

After opening the key fob case, remove the old battery. Make sure you carefully examine the rubber ring that the battery is placed to make sure it's in good shape. Insert your new CR2025 in the correct direction, making sure that the positive side is facing you. Battery Replacement

mazda locked keys in car key fob batteries are easy to replace, however it is best to do this before the battery completely dies. Otherwise, it can cause the vehicle to lose the ability to unlock doors or start the engine. This could be risky especially if you have small children in the car.

You'll have to locate the battery which is in the lower part of the key fob case. It's usually slightly bigger than a coin, and has two terminals. There will be two coins: one marked with red (+) and a black one that is marked (-).

Use a screwdriver that is taped first to pry the case open on one side, and then the other. Don't push the case open or you could damage the internal components. You can see the rubber ring in which the battery is located once the case has been removed. Be careful not to damage this ring as the code number is printed on it. Place the code number in a safe location and not in the vehicle, to be used later in the event of need.

Once you've replaced the battery then put everything back together. Re-attach the case, and be sure you reconnect both sides of the key fob case until you feel them click into place.
